Abstract:
Tigrin, a protein isolated from Rhabdophis tigrinus venom, is homologous to snake venom cysteine-rich secretory proteins (CRISPs); however, its biological function remains poorly understood. This study aimed to investigate whether tigrin induces pro-inflammatory cytokine production in human endothelial and monocytic cells. Tigrin was purified from the crude R. tigrinus venom and identified using SDS-PAGE. Human umbilical vein endothelial cells (HUVECs) and THP-1 monocytes were stimulated with either crude venom or purified tigrin. mRNA expression levels of IL-1β, IL-6, IL-8, and TNF-α were analyzed by quantitative polymerase chain reaction, and protein secretion of IL-6, IL-8, von Willebrand factor (VWF), and P-selectin was measured by ELISA. Crude venom increased IL-8 mRNA and protein expression in both cell types, with a markedly stronger effect in HUVECs than in monocytes. The purified tigrin preparation induced IL-8 secretion from HUVECs in a dose-dependent manner; however, it did not stimulate IL-6, VWF, or P-selectin secretion. Tigrin activated the p44/42 mitogen-activated protein kinase pathway, and inhibition of this pathway suppressed IL-8 production. These findings suggest selective IL-8 release, possibly via Weibel-Palade bodies. This study suggests that the tigrin-enriched fraction induces selective IL-8 secretion in endothelial cells. Tigrin may enhance local inflammation and synergize with the procoagulant effects of R. tigrinus venom. These findings provide new insights into the snake venom CRISP biology and venom-induced inflammatory responses.
